Output 66d2f806af2c988427b8a1f6784846ba23a6a393e1f4200bbeb5079baa737a11:57

value
610242
script pubkey
OP_0 OP_PUSHBYTES_20 898dc3a98997142be51b2615e9af3eddf5ee814b
address
bc1q3xxu82vfju2zhegmyc27nte7mh67aq2t0p7d3d
transaction
66d2f806af2c988427b8a1f6784846ba23a6a393e1f4200bbeb5079baa737a11
spent
true